  General Notes:

Accordding to Yosef Bosci Ida (nee Hoffman) Jonas was a tender, noble , and extremely good hearted person who had the attribute of kindness . During World War Two, she and Yosef Bosci were int he ghetto togethe r and Ida gave Yosef Bosci her piece of bread. He didn't want ot depr ive Ida of her food, but she insisted because, "You're young and yo u need to eat." She used to send food to poor people and a sister o f hers (Fannie. Yiddish: Hendel) who became needy and Ida would prov ide her with cheese and butter (among other things) which apparently w ere considered luxury items at that time. Ida would pick strawberrie s that grew in the forest. Yosef bosci relates that these strawberrie s were very delicious). Ida would distribute the picked strawberrie s amongst the poor.
